Can anyone tell me if there is a secret to opening the bottom of the caraffe to get the water that is in there out. Mines just keeps leaking until it empties out. It looks like there is an indent on the base that can simply be turned with a coin but mine will not open. Is there another way.

Muscle Power will get it open. The slip on the bottom does allow you to open it. Try something bigger than a coin... mabe a stoneware scraper. Keep working at it. I learned that mined opened when I saw my sister in law do hers. The problem was that it has sat for 2 years and never been apart so it was not an easy task. When you get that off... the next ring also comes off but even harder.
